LL-37 (Cathelicidin)

Human host defence peptide. Broad-spectrum antimicrobial, immunomodulatory, and wound healing properties. Kills bacteria, fungi, and viruses by membrane disruption. Anti-biofilm activity. Promotes keratinocyte migration for wound closure. Intranasal for respiratory infections, SubQ for systemic immune support.
